Motivation Monday: Rest.

Work Hard. Play Hard. That's always been my motto. I'll put in the sweat, the hours and all that goes into working hard only to enjoy something completely relaxing to balance it all out. A massage, pedicure, bath, tropical vacation, or just reading a book by the fire are what I consider relaxation at it's finest. Our bodies need to be nurtured. This would include a balance between stress (working so hard we are dripping with sweat) and sweetness (absolutely nothing).

Think a lot about creating your balance between work and relaxation. If weight loss is the goal, try to put in 4 days of exercise combined with an intense focus of mindful eating. It's easy to focus on too much exercise and not enough rest and nutrition. I promise if this balance isn't achieved the end result is usually no real results and frustration. Because we put in so much time on the treadmill, sweat and intensity in exercise when nothing changes on the scale we feel defeated. Killing yourself day in and day out won't last long. It's not good for your body and it's not any fun either. Let's be real about it, smart about it and long-term about it.

Lastly, and I can't stress this enough, the rest/rebuild cycle on the cellular level is so important in combination with getting the proper nutrients that will actually aid in repair.
